粘红酵母在味精废水中发酵生产油脂

Investigation on oil production by Rhodotorula glutinis in waste water from glutamate process

【摘要】 对粘红酵母菌株进行驯化得到一株优良菌株Rh8,利用其在味精废水中发酵以去除废水中的化学需氧量(COD)并生产油脂;考察废水pH以及添加葡萄糖母液、营养因子等对菌株Rh8在味精废水中生长、产油和COD去除效果的影响,发现将废水稀释4倍、调节pH至5.5时,菌株可以较好地生长;而添加废葡萄糖母液、酵母粉、KH2PO4、MgSO4、MnSO4均能够促进菌体的生长、产油和废水中的COD去除,在250 mL摇瓶中,生物量最高可达15.6 g/L,干菌体中油脂质量分数达到29.61%,COD去除率达到45.1%。

【Abstract】 A competent oil producing Rhodotorula glutinis strain Rh8 was obtained by using waste water from monosodium glutamate production as fermenting medium by domesticating.Factors affecting the production of biomass and oil as well as COD reduction by strain Rh8 were studied.The Rh8 grown well in the waste water diluted by 4 times and at pH 5.5.The production of the biomass and the oils,and the COD reduction rate were improved by adding waste liquid glucose,yeast extracts,KH2PO4,MgSO4,and MnSO4.The biomass production was 15.6 g/L,oil production rate was 29.61% in a 250 mL shaking flask and COD reduction rate reached 45.1%.
